How Much Does BBQ Island Construction Cost in Naples, FL?

BBQ Island Construction Cost in Naples

The cost of building a BBQ island in Naples, FL, typically ranges between $5,000 and $25,000+. This investment is dictated by the complexity of the design, the quality of materials selected to withstand our unique coastal climate, and the integration of professional-grade appliances. A “budget” build often leads to premature rust and structural failure within two to three seasons due to high UV exposure and salt-air corrosion. By prioritising climate-resilient materials and expert installation, you ensure that your outdoor kitchen remains a long-term asset.

Factors That Affect BBQ Island Costs

Total cost is driven by several professional variables that dictate the longevity of your investment:

  • Environmental Engineering: Coastal Naples requires specific materials, such as 316-grade stainless steel and marine-grade material selection, to prevent salt-air corrosion and moisture-related warping.
  • Infrastructure Integration: Installing hard-line natural gas or dedicated electrical circuits for refrigeration requires professional-grade labor to ensure safety and functionality.
  • Permitting & Compliance: As per the City of Naples Building Department, projects involving gas lines or permanent electrical circuits require formal permits. We handle this submission process to ensure your project is code-compliant and insurable.
  • Size and Features: Footprint size, custom seating, and integrated lighting scale the project scope and total investment.

Average Costs for Different BBQ Island Components

Component choices significantly impact the total bbq island construction cost. For a detailed look at how to allocate your budget, review our complete bbq island construction cost breakdown guide.

ComponentAverage Cost Range
Built-in Grill$1,500 – $6,000
Countertops$50 – $150 per sq. ft.
Cabinets & Storage$800 – $3,500
Plumbing/Electrical$800 – $3,200
Professional Labor$2,000 – $8,000

Choosing the Right Materials

Choosing the Right Materials

In Florida’s climate, material selection is the most critical factor for durability. We recommend 316 stainless steel, marine-grade polymer (HDPE), and sintered stone for their resistance to UV damage and salt-air oxidation. Cost-Saving Tips for BBQ Island Construction

You can manage your budget effectively without sacrificing long-term quality:

  • Prioritise Infrastructure: Invest in the foundation, gas lines, and venting first; these are costly and difficult to retrofit later.
  • Smart Sizing: A smaller, well-designed layout with high-quality appliances often provides better utility than a massive, low-grade structure.
  • Phased Upgrades: Build the core structural island now and add decorative veneers or complex lighting in a later phase.

Typical Timeline for Construction

A professional build generally follows a structured, transparent schedule:

  • Design & Permit Prep: 2–4 weeks.
  • Material Procurement: 1–3 weeks.
  • Foundation & Rough-in: 1–2 weeks.
  • Construction & Finishing: 2–6 weeks.
  • Final Inspection: 1 week.

Why Hire Professionals in Naples?

Why Hire Professionals in Naples

Professional installation ensures your project is safe, legal, and durable:

  • Code Compliance: We adhere to strict standards, including the NFPA 58 (Liquefied Petroleum Gas Code).
  • Permit Management: We handle the municipal paperwork to ensure your project is documented, legal, and eligible for home insurance.
  • Technical Expertise: We provide accurate, transparent estimates that account for “hidden” costs like plumbing infrastructure and GFCI electrical grounding.
